Construction Bid Form

A bid proposal template is a structured form used by contractors to submit their proposals for construction works. It typically includes details about the contractor's qualifications, proposed duration for completion, and a summary of prices associated with the project.

Submitting a well-crafted proposal template is crucial for contractors to effectively showcase their competence and obtain projects. It allows owners to evaluate different bids accurately, making an informed choice based on budget, expertise, and timeframe.

Tender documents can be obtained from various platforms, including professional organizations, government departments, or directly from the client.

It's important for contractors to carefully review and complete all sections of the bid form accurately and meticulously to increase their chances of winning the project.

Detailed Construction Budget Spreadsheet

A comprehensive construction budget spreadsheet is an essential tool for any project, whether it's a small renovation or a large-scale development. It allows you to meticulously track all costs associated with the project, from initial planning stages through to completion. By utilizing a well-structured spreadsheet, you can effectively monitor your budget, identify potential areas of overspending, and make strategic actions to keep your project on timeline. A comprehensive construction budget spreadsheet typically includes sections for labor costs, materials, equipment rentals, permits, inspections, and other essential expenses. It also allows you to create detailed forecasts for different phases of the project, enabling effective financial planning.

  • Think about incorporating features such as cost fluctuations, contingency planning for unforeseen expenses, and progress tracking against your budget. By utilizing a comprehensive construction budget spreadsheet, you can minimize financial risks and increase the likelihood of project success.

Bidding Software for Construction

Construction bid estimator software is a critical tool that helps construction companies accurately estimate the cost of building projects. This type of software automates the procedure of compiling material costs, labor expenses, and overhead charges. By leveraging industry data, bid estimator software can generate detailed and precise estimates that boost profitability.

A good construction bid estimator program will offer a range of functions such as:

* Cost database with up-to-date pricing for materials and labor

* Automated quantity takeoffs from project plans

* Integration with accounting software

* Reporting tools to track progress and identify cost variances

Using construction bid estimator software can save valuable time and time. It helps reduce the risk of cost overruns and allows builders to submit more profitable bids.
